Nathalia Ramos: These Photos Bring to Life the Meaning of Work


"In the 1800s, the Industrial Revolution changed the world as we knew it. Hand production methods shifted to machines, productivity soared and the world became interconnected like never before. Today, we see a similar shift in progress. From self-driving cars and self-service checkout machines to the rise of the shared economy, we find ourselves wondering how these rapid advancements in technology will impact how we work -- and more importantly, who works. We decided to explore this new transition in an artistic way."
"There is a vast supply of data out there warning of jobs that may soon be rendered irrelevant. That data came to life when we photographed and spoke with the individuals behind the statistics. Most of the workers seemed unfazed by warnings about the future, standing firmly in the belief that what they bring to the table could never be replicated by a machine. The passion and dedication of these workers is inspiring. How will we manage to adapt to revolutionary technologies while still holding on to the humanity that makes us so unique? For this series, we photographed a variety of workers, showcasing the past and the future of work. The photos are shot by Mario Sanchez at Dust Studios in Los Angeles." - Nathalia Ramos stated.

'House of Anubis' Cast: Where Are They Now?

5 years. 3 seasons. 12 students. Highest-rated soap opera of the generation. It's a one mystery that had people all around the world talking. Nearly 3 years had passed since the shows' big end in 2013 hit the screens, with the hit 90 minute movie Touchstone of Ra, premiering worldwide.

When Nina was a young girl, both of her parents died in a car accident. As a result of this, she went to live with her father's mother in America. She received a scholarship to Anubis House in England (possibly because she is a good academic student, as shown many times). However, due to an international mix-up of some sort, she arrived late. In this boarding school, she first shares a room with Patricia Williamson. Patricia constantly bullied her because she thought Nina was involved in her best friend and former roommate Joy Mercer's departure or "disappearance".

This is the story that has kept everyone on the edge of their seats. And, of course, let's not forget the famous word SIBUNA that we all know from the bottom to the top. A.K.A. a group of friends originally started by Amber Millington, with purpose of teaming up to solve their problems during their life in the ancient Amun Boarding School. Alexandra Shipp


Probably the most talked-about actress from all of the House of Anubis cast, Alexandra surely is enjoying and using her chance to shine and become Hollywood's next big thing. After her controversial portrayal of Aaliyah Haughton in Lifetime's biopic "Aaliyah: The Princess of R&B", Alexandra has been included in several new Television projects, not to mention important roles in movies like Straight Outta Compton (also known as 2015's best biographical movie) and her upcoming performance as Ororo Monroe (Young Storm) in X-Men: Apocalypse, starring Jennifer Lawrence, Sophie Turner, Nicholas Hoult and more. The movie will hit the big theatres all around the world in the end of spring and the beggining of Summer. More to the point, Alexandra recently has been casted in Dude, starring Pretty Little Liars' starlet Lucy Hale and Finding Carter's Kathryn Prescott.
